浔之漫智控技术(上海)有限公司-西门子PLC
主营产品: 西门子中国授权代理商, 西门子授权代理商
西门子PLC模块6ES7142-4BD00-0AA0

西门子PLC模块6ES7142-4BD00-0AA0

ET 200 分布式 I/O 设备

S7-300,通过 CP 342-5

CPU 313C-2 DP, CPU 314C-2 DP, CPU 314C-2 PN/DP, CPU 315-2 DP, CPU 315-2 PN/DP, CPU 317-2 DP, CPU 317-2 PN/DP and CPU 319-3 PN/DP

b_556752920210331110

C7-633/P DP, C7-633 DP, C7-634/P DP, C7-634 DP, C7-626 DP, C7-635, C7-636

S7-300自动化采用模块化设计,它拥有丰富的模块。且这些模块均可以地组合使用,西门子CPU315处理器 。特殊指令 。名称 指令格式 ,(语句表) 功能 操作数 。中断指令 ATCH INT,EVNT 把一个中断事件(EVNT)和一个中断程序联系起来,并允许该中断事件 INT常数 ,EVNT常数(CPU221/2220~12,19~23,27~33;CPU2240~23,27~33;CPU2260~33) 。  变量前值(PVn-1),给定值(SPn)。输出值(Mn),增益(Kc),采样时间(Ts),积分时间(Ti),微分时间(Td)和积分项前值(MX) 。为使PID计算是以所要求的采样时间进行。应在定时中断执行中断服务程序或在由定时器控制的主程序中完成,其中定时时间必须填入回路表中,以作为PID指令的一个输入参数 TBLVB ,LOOP常数(0到7),_,PS电 源 模 块,6ES7307-1BA00-0AA/230VAC输入。24VDC输出, 2A,6ES7307-1EA00-0AA/230VAC输入

如何在触摸屏上修改S7-300PLC中定时器的定时时间

在S7-300PLC中使用定时器时,定时器的设定值数据类型为S5TIME格式的数据类型,而这个设定值想要在触摸屏上能够进行修改,但在触摸屏上建立变量选择数据类型时并没有S5TIME格式的数据类型选择。不知道如何来实现在触摸屏上修改这个定时器的设定值。

其实要实现这种功能,我们有很多种办法的,我们以一个简单的电机启动后延时停止为例来做个说明,在这里我们使用两种常见的方法来实现。

方法一、根据S5TIME的格式,然后使用转换及逻辑运算指令实现其功能。

S5TIME的格式如下图所示:

时基基准:00表示10ms,01表示100ms,10表示1s,11表示10s。可输入的大定时时间为:9990s或是2H_46M_30S

。如一个压力调节回路中,压力变送器输出4-20mA DC信号到SM331模拟量输入模板,SM331 模板将该信号转换成 0-27648 的整形数,然后在程序中要调用FC105将该值转换成0-10.0(MPa)的工程量(实数),经PID运算后得到的结果仍为实数,要用FC106 转换为对应阀门开度0-*的整形数0-27648后,经SM332模拟量输出模板输出4-20mA DC信号到调节阀的执行机构。如一个压力调节回路中,压力变送器输出4-20mA DC信号到SM331模拟量输入模板,SM331 模板将该信号转换成 0-27648 的整形数,然后在程序中要调用FC105将该值转换成0-10.0(MPa)的工程量(实数),经PID运算后得到的结果仍为实数,要用FC106 转换为对应阀门开度0-*的整形数0-27648后,经SM332模拟量输出模板输出4-20mA DC信号到调节阀的执行机构。

了解了S5TIME的格式后,我们只需要在触摸屏上建立一个整数的变量,PLC里面通过I_BCD的指令转换换成BCD码后,然后确定时基得到的结果就是一个S5TIME的数据类型的数了。


展开全文
拨打电话 微信咨询 发送询价